Getting started: Your local weekend paper should have one or more coupon inserts. Occasionally there is only 1, but most usually you will find two or 3. These inserts are from Smart Source, Vlassis, and Valpak and
contain coupons for grocery items, cosmetics, household products, and individual supplies. This really is your initial source of coupons. (see part 3 for exactly where to discover coupons)

Sales Flyers: Your weekend paper also contains sales flyers for your nearby shops. This is your source of sale items. Take a few minutes to look through these papers, paying special attention to the items on sale. Search for items you usually purchase, also as, those you have been wanting to try. Note the prices of these items.

Match coupons to sales: Look via the coupon inserts and match coupons with any special promotions and sales in the sales flyers.

Clip coupons: Cut out any coupons that match the current sales. Put the coupons in either a coupon organizer or an envelop and keep them with the sales flyer.

Check store policies: In the event you are serious about saving cash with coupons, it is essential that you know your nearby store's policies on price matching. Many shops who are eager to get your company will price match items from other shops. Even if their price is greater, in the event you present the sales flyer from another store, they will sell you the item for that price. Use this to your advantage.

Coupon redemption policies: Check with your local shops on their coupon policies. What is their policy for using coupons on numerous items? Some stores allow you to use an unlimited number of "like" coupons to purchase items, so long as you are buying the needed products listed on the coupon. Some restrict it to a certain number of like coupons that can be utilized in one buy. Does your store accept Internet Printed Coupons? Many do, but you will find some shops who do not.

Usually take your coupons: You can't save money with coupons unless you have them with you. Leaving your them at home is the same as throwing your hard earned cash into he trash.

Don't be concerned that your first savings with coupons may only add up to a few dollars. You're learning to shop in a brand new way and it takes some time to learn to make use of coupons on a normal basis. With a little time and
practice, you'll be saving much more money that you ever dreamed you could. Although a $3 or $5 dollar savings may seem like it is too minor to bother with, an average of $5 per week will add up to $260 per year!
